Wireless power transfer is one of the most innovative topics of the next generations. In this webinar we explain the basics of contactless energy transfer with various applications, the coil design and the physics behind it.
Würth Elektronik Webinar: Wireless Power Transfer Explained – Advanced Coil Knowledge
